When to plant thyme in RHS H3 (UK)

Sowing, planting, and harvest dates calibrated to H3's 230-day UK season (Coastal Cornwall, south Devon, the south coast of England, mild parts of Pembrokeshire and west Wales).

Key dates for thyme at RHS H3

StageWhenAnchor
Indoor seed startmid-February (12 February)8 weeks before last frost
Outdoor transplantearly April (9 April)0 days after last frost (late March to early April)
First harvest (estimate)early July (3 July)~85 days from transplant

Dates are typical for the regions H3 describes (Coastal Cornwall, south Devon, the south coast of England, mild parts of Pembrokeshire and west Wales). UK frost pockets, urban heat, and coastal moderation can shift the planting window by 1-2 weeks within the same rating band. Always cross-check against your local Met Office station for current conditions.

Why this timing works at H3

H3 describes UK gardens with winter minima of minimum -5 to 1 °C. Last spring frost typically passes late March to early April; first autumn frost arrives mid-November, giving about 230 frost-free days.

Start seeds indoors 8–10 weeks before the last spring frost; germination takes 14–21 days at 18–21 °C (65–70 °F). Harden off transplants and set out around the date of last frost — thyme is perennial in USDA zones 5–9 (RHS H5) but resents waterlogged soil far more than cold. In the first growing season allow only light harvesting so the plant can establish; full harvests from the second year onward, cutting stems back to 4–5 cm above woody growth.
